Planning a
holiday?
Before you set off:
Do you need any travel
vaccinations?
Do you need anti-malarial
medication?
|
|
Book a travel appointment with the
practice nurses at least 10 days
before your trip and for more
information consult the travel
advice website
www.nathnac.org |
